Alexander Nevsky Cathedral Information
Alexander Nevsky Cathedral is a Bulgarian Orthodox cathedral situated in the Bulgaria's capital, in Sofia. Built in Neo-Byzantine style, it serves as the cathedral church of the Patriarch of Bulgaria and is one of the largest Eastern Orthodox cathedrals in the world, as well as one of Sofia's symbols and primary tourist attractions.

The St. Alexander Nevsky Cathedral in Sofia occupies an area of 3,170 square metres (34,100 sq ft) and can hold 5,000 people inside. It is the second biggest cathedral located on the Balkan Peninsula, after the Temple of Saint Sava in Serbia.
